Noted Tamil writer Ki. Rajanarayanan died in Puducherry last&nbsp; night after a brief illness. He was 98. Fondly called as KiRa,&nbsp; he was admired as a folklorist and father of Karisal (black soil land) Literature. He was a recipient of Sahitya Academy award for his novel 'Gopalapurathu Makkal' in the year 1991. He also served as a member of Sahitya Akademi General Council and advisory board from 1998 to 2002.<br />''<br />''<span style="color: #222222;">Lt. Governor of Puducherry, Tamilisai Soundararajan and&nbsp; Chief Minister, N. Rangasamy expressed condolences on his demise.</span><br />
